The M&E makes a case for other government tiers<br />
and agencies <strong>to</strong> complement the DRGs<br />
expenditure with their annual spending on MDGs<br />
as the DRGs represent only an infinitesimal<br />
fraction <strong>of</strong> funds being committed <strong>to</strong> povertyreducing<br />
areas in the country.<br />
The report concludes that five <strong>of</strong> the eight goals<br />
received appropriate attention in 2009. The 405<br />
projects moni<strong>to</strong>red out <strong>of</strong> 596 projects in Goal 1<br />
revealed that targets 1 and 2 were well addressed<br />
in 2009. For Goal 2, the most progress is being<br />
made in achieving the increase <strong>of</strong> enrolment in<br />
primary, secondary and tertiary educational<br />
institutions as well as increasing the literacy rate<br />
<strong>of</strong> women within the 15-24-year age bracket.<br />
Expenditures on Goal 3 concentrated on only two<br />
out <strong>of</strong> the four indica<strong>to</strong>rs, but the health-related<br />
Goals 4, 5 and 6 made much progress with diligent<br />
implementation <strong>of</strong> projects and programmes,<br />
though MDA effectiveness can improve with<br />
establishment <strong>of</strong> participa<strong>to</strong>ry project design and<br />
implementation. Compared <strong>to</strong> previous years,<br />
some improvement in the implementation <strong>of</strong> MDG<br />
projects under Goal 7 in the 2009 budget was<br />
observed, nevertheless, very few MDG projects<br />
addressing environmental issues were budgeted<br />
for in 2009. For Goal 8, the report contends that<br />
the level <strong>of</strong> contribution <strong>of</strong> ODA <strong>to</strong>wards<br />
achieving the MDGs in <strong>Nigeria</strong> is insufficient and<br />
is indeed very low in per capita terms.<br />
In general, the expenditure <strong>of</strong> debt relief gains on<br />
MDG-related projects and programmes has shown<br />
that <strong>Nigeria</strong> can have a significant impact on all<br />
Goals in a relatively short time with more efficient<br />
planning, moni<strong>to</strong>ring, and the will <strong>to</strong> learn from<br />
previous implementation.<br />
